A very important statement is that no paddles will
be allowed so you are not required to bring paddles,
the organization will provide the sticks for the kayak
section so it is fair, life vest will be mandatory
in that section.
A climbing helmet is mandatory for the mines, we will
not allow biking helmets in this section. Figure "8"
descending device is recommended as we will be using
11.5 mm ropes in the rapels and ATC usually have problems
with this size of rope. We will be sleeping in hotel
rooms every night except one so bring your sleeping
bag. (No tents are necessary we will provide them)
Bring your bikes in really good shape!!
